Jim Thorpe wore #34 in 1971 & #5 in 1972. He caught 140 passes for 2,696 yards & 20 Touchdowns both seasons. He was Don Jonas deep threat & he made the most of it when he played here. He was a CFL Western Conference All Star in 1971 & 72. As well as an All Canadian receiver in 1971.

No, I got my money back in full after donating to the Save Our Jets campaign in 1995. As far as season tickets go in the new arena, the project wasn't approved by City Council yet. So, tickets actually weren't for sale yet. Sadly, the City waited too long & dragged everything out when it came to the new building. They approved building a new arena for the Jets a day before then owner Barry Shenkarow announced the team was leaving for Phoenix. He had already sold the team.
